Understanding the Heavy-lift Rocket Launch in Russia’s Far East

In a significant development in the realm of space exploration, Russia recently achieved a successful test launch of a new heavy-lift rocket from its Far Eastern space complex. This accomplishment comes after two previous attempts earlier in the week were aborted. The heavy-lift rocket, known as the Angara-A5, was launched from the Vostochny spaceport on Thursday, marking an important milestone in Russia’s space program.

Challenges Faced in Previous Launch Attempts

The first attempt to launch the Angara-A5 rocket on Tuesday was halted just before liftoff due to a failure in the pressurization system of the oxidizer tank, causing the launch to be canceled. The subsequent launch on Wednesday was also aborted, this time due to an issue with the engine start control mechanism as detected by the automatic safety system. These challenges underscore the complexities involved in space missions and the rigorous testing required to ensure a successful launch.

Significance of the Angara-A5 Rocket

The Angara-A5 rocket is a heavy-lift version of the new Angara family of rockets, designed to replace the Soviet-era Proton rockets. This latest launch from the Far Eastern space complex marks the fourth mission for the Angara-A5, with previous launches taking place from the Plesetsk launchpad in northwestern Russia. The development of the Angara-A5 is crucial for Russia’s space ambitions, particularly in the context of future lunar research programs and launching satellites to geostationary orbits.

Future Prospects and Challenges in Space Exploration

Despite the success of the recent heavy-lift rocket launch, the journey towards advancing space exploration is not without its hurdles. The construction of the Vostochny spaceport has faced delays, limiting its operational capacity. Additionally, the development of the Angara-A5 rocket has been plagued by delays and technical challenges, leading to setbacks in Russia’s space program timeline. Vostochny Cosmodrome
The Vostochny Cosmodrome (Russian: Космодром Восточный, romanized: Kosmodrom Vostochnyy, "Eastern Spaceport") is a Russian spaceport above the 51st parallel north in the Amur Oblast, in the Russian Far East. Angara (rocket family)
The Angara rocket family (Russian: Ангара) is a family of launch vehicles being developed by the Moscow-based Khrunichev State Research and Production Space Center.
